Encabezado ntmsapi.h

El acceso a datos y el almacenamiento usan este encabezado. Para más información, consulte:

ntmsapi.h contiene las siguientes interfaces de programación:

Functions

 
AccessNtmsLibraryDoor

La función AccessNtmsLibraryDoor desbloquea la puerta de la biblioteca especificada. Si la biblioteca está ocupada, RSM pone en cola la solicitud y devuelve correctamente.
AddNtmsMediaType

La función AddNtmsMediaType agrega el tipo de medio especificado a la biblioteca especificada si actualmente no hay una relación en el objeto de biblioteca. A continuación, la función crea los grupos de medios del sistema si no existen.
AllocateNtmsMedia

La función AllocateNtmsMedia asigna un fragmento de medios disponibles.
BeginNtmsDeviceChangeDetection

La función BeginNtmsDeviceChangeDetection permite a la aplicación iniciar una sesión de detección de cambios de dispositivo.
CancelNtmsLibraryRequest

La función CancelNtmsLibraryRequest cancela las solicitudes RSM pendientes, como las llamadas a la función CleanNtmsDrive. Si la biblioteca está ocupada, RSM pone en cola la cancelación y devuelve el éxito.
CancelNtmsOperatorRequest

La función CancelNtmsOperatorRequest cancela la solicitud de operador RSM especificada.
ChangeNtmsMediaType

La función ChangeNtmsMediaType mueve el PMID especificado al grupo de medios de destino especificado y establece el identificador de tipo de medio de PMID en el tipo de medio del grupo de medios de destino.
CleanNtmsDrive

La función CleanNtmsDrive pone en cola una solicitud de limpieza para la unidad especificada para la limpieza.
CloseNtmsNotification

La función CloseNtmsNotification cierra el canal de notificación abierto especificado.
CloseNtmsSession

La función CloseNtmsSession cierra la sesión de RSM especificada.
CreateNtmsMediaA

La función CreateNtmsMedia crea un PMID y un lado (o lados) para una nueva pieza de medios sin conexión. El medio se coloca en el grupo de medios especificado para lpPhysicalMedia. (ANSI)
CreateNtmsMediaPool

La función CreateNtmsMediaPool crea un nuevo grupo de medios de aplicación. (CreateNtmsMediaPool)
CreateNtmsMediaPoolA

La función CreateNtmsMediaPool crea un nuevo grupo de medios de aplicación. (CreateNtmsMediaPoolA)
CreateNtmsMediaPoolW

La función CreateNtmsMediaPoolW (Unicode) crea un nuevo grupo de medios de aplicaciones. (CreateNtmsMediaPoolW)
CreateNtmsMediaW

La función CreateNtmsMedia crea un PMID y un lado (o lados) para una nueva pieza de medios sin conexión. El medio se coloca en el grupo de medios especificado para lpPhysicalMedia. (Unicode)
DeallocateNtmsMedia

La función DeallocateNtmsMedia desasigna el lado asociado a los medios lógicos especificados.
DecommissionNtmsMedia

La función DecommissionNtmsMedia mueve un lado del estado Disponible al estado Retirado.
DeleteNtmsDrive

La función DeleteNtmsDrive elimina una unidad de la base de datos de RSM. La unidad debe tener dwOperationalState de NTMS_NOT_PRESENT.
DeleteNtmsLibrary

La función DeleteNtmsLibrary elimina una biblioteca y todos los dispositivos contenidos en la biblioteca, de la base de datos RSM. Todos los medios de la biblioteca se mueven a la biblioteca sin conexión.
DeleteNtmsMedia

La función DeleteNtmsMedia elimina un elemento físico de medios sin conexión de RSM quitando todas las referencias al medio especificado de la base de datos.
DeleteNtmsMediaPool

La función DeleteNtmsMediaPool elimina el grupo de medios de aplicación especificado.
DeleteNtmsMediaType

La función DeleteNtmsMediaType elimina la relación de tipo de medio especificada de la biblioteca especificada, siempre que la biblioteca no contenga ningún objeto multimedia físico del tipo de medio especificado.
DeleteNtmsRequests

La función DeleteNtmsRequests elimina una solicitud o una lista de solicitudes de la base de datos RSM.
DisableNtmsObject

La función DisableNtmsObject deshabilita el objeto RSM especificado.
DismountNtmsDrive

La función DismountNtmsDrive pone en cola un comando para mover el medio de la unidad especificada a su ranura de almacenamiento. Esta función debe emparejarse con la función MountNtmsMedia.
DismountNtmsMedia

La función DismountNtmsMedia pone en cola un comando para mover el medio especificado en una unidad a su almacenamiento. Esta función debe emparejarse con la función MountNtmsMedia.
EjectDiskFromSADriveA

La función EjectDiskFromSADrive expulsa el medio que se encuentra en una unidad extraíble independiente. (ANSI)
EjectDiskFromSADriveW

La función EjectDiskFromSADrive expulsa el medio que se encuentra en una unidad extraíble independiente. (Unicode)
EjectNtmsCleaner

La función EjectNtmsCleaner expulsa el cartucho de limpieza de la ranura de limpieza reservada actualmente.
EjectNtmsMedia

La función EjectNtmsMedia expulsa el medio especificado del puerto de la biblioteca actual. Si la biblioteca está ocupada, RSM pone en cola EjectNtmsMedia y devuelve el éxito.
EnableNtmsObject

La función EnableNtmsObject habilita el objeto especificado.
EndNtmsDeviceChangeDetection

La función EndNtmsDeviceChangeDetection finaliza la detección de cambios de dispositivo para cualquier dispositivo de destino especificado mediante la función SetNtmsDeviceChangeDetection y cierra el identificador de detección de cambios.
EnumerateNtmsObject

La función EnumerateNtmsObject enumera los objetos RSM contenidos en el parámetro lpContainerId.
ExportNtmsDatabase

La función ExportNtmsDatabase crea un conjunto coherente de archivos de base de datos en el directorio de base de datos RSM.
GetNtmsMediaPoolNameA

La función GetNtmsMediaPoolName recupera la jerarquía de nombres completa del grupo de medios especificado. (ANSI)
GetNtmsMediaPoolNameW

La función GetNtmsMediaPoolName recupera la jerarquía de nombres completa del grupo de medios especificado. (Unicode)
GetNtmsObjectAttributeA

La función GetNtmsObjectAttribute recupera el atributo extendido (datos privados con nombre) del objeto RSM especificado. (ANSI)
GetNtmsObjectAttributeW

La función GetNtmsObjectAttribute recupera el atributo extendido (datos privados con nombre) del objeto RSM especificado. (Unicode)
GetNtmsObjectInformation

La función GetNtmsObjectInformation devuelve la estructura de información de un objeto para el objeto especificado. (GetNtmsObjectInformation)
GetNtmsObjectInformationA

La función GetNtmsObjectInformation devuelve la estructura de información de un objeto para el objeto especificado. (GetNtmsObjectInformationA)
GetNtmsObjectInformationW

La función GetNtmsObjectInformationW (Unicode) devuelve la estructura de información de un objeto para el objeto especificado. (GetNtmsObjectInformationW)
GetNtmsObjectSecurity

La función GetNtmsObjectSecurity lee el descriptor de seguridad del objeto RSM especificado.
GetNtmsRequestOrder

La función GetNtmsRequestOrder obtiene el orden en que se procesará la solicitud especificada en la cola de biblioteca.
GetNtmsUIOptionsA

La función GetNtmsUIOptions obtiene la lista de nombres de equipo a los que se dirige el tipo especificado de interfaz de usuario para el objeto especificado. (ANSI)
GetNtmsUIOptionsW

La función GetNtmsUIOptions obtiene la lista de nombres de equipo a los que se dirige el tipo especificado de interfaz de usuario para el objeto especificado. (Unicode)
GetVolumesFromDriveA

La función GetVolumesFromDrive recupera el volumen y la letra de unidad de una unidad multimedia de almacenamiento extraíble determinada. (ANSI)
GetVolumesFromDriveW

La función GetVolumesFromDrive recupera el volumen y la letra de unidad de una unidad multimedia de almacenamiento extraíble determinada. (Unicode)
IdentifyNtmsSlot

La función IdentifyNtmsSlot identifica el medio en el espacio especificado de una biblioteca. El comando devuelve una vez completada la identificación.
ImportNtmsDatabase

La función ImportNtmsDatabase hace que RSM importe los archivos de base de datos desde el directorio Export de la base de datos en el siguiente reinicio del RSM.
InjectNtmsCleaner

La función InjectNtmsCleaner permite insertar un cartucho más limpio en la unidad de biblioteca especificada.
InjectNtmsMedia

La función InjectNtmsMedia permite insertar medios en el puerto de la biblioteca especificada. Si la biblioteca está ocupada, RSM pone en cola InjectNtmsMedia y devuelve el éxito.
InventoryNtmsLibrary

La función InventoryNtmsLibrary pone en cola un inventario de la biblioteca especificada. Si la biblioteca está ocupada, RSM pone en cola InventoryNtmsLibrary y devuelve el éxito.
MountNtmsMedia

La función MountNtmsMedia monta de forma sincrónica uno o varios elementos multimedia.
MoveToNtmsMediaPool

La función MoveToNtmsMediaPool mueve el medio especificado de su grupo de medios actual al grupo de medios especificado.
OpenNtmsNotification

La función OpenNtmsNotification abre un canal para recibir notificaciones de cambio de objetos RSM para objetos del tipo especificado.
OpenNtmsSessionA

La función OpenNtmsSession configura una sesión con un servidor RSM. (ANSI)
OpenNtmsSessionW

La función OpenNtmsSession configura una sesión con un servidor RSM. (Unicode)
ReleaseNtmsCleanerSlot

La función ReleaseNtmsCleanerSlot quita una reserva de ranura existente para un cartucho de limpieza. A continuación, la ranura se puede utilizar para cartuchos de datos.
ReserveNtmsCleanerSlot

La función ReserveNtmsCleanerSlot reserva una sola ranura en una unidad de biblioteca para un cartucho limpiador de unidades.
SatisfyNtmsOperatorRequest

La función SatisfyNtmsOperatorRequest completa la solicitud de operador RSM especificada.
SetNtmsDeviceChangeDetection

La función SetNtmsDeviceChangeDetection establece uno o varios dispositivos de destino para la detección de cambios.
SetNtmsMediaComplete

La función SetNtmsMediaComplete marca un fragmento de medio lógico como completo.
SetNtmsObjectAttributeA

La función SetNtmsObjectAttribute crea un atributo extendido (denominado datos privados) en el objeto RSM especificado. (ANSI)
SetNtmsObjectAttributeW

La función SetNtmsObjectAttribute crea un atributo extendido (denominado datos privados) en el objeto RSM especificado. (Unicode)
SetNtmsObjectInformation

La función SetNtmsObjectInformation cambia la estructura de información del objeto especificado. (SetNtmsObjectInformation)
SetNtmsObjectInformationA

La función SetNtmsObjectInformation cambia la estructura de información del objeto especificado. (SetNtmsObjectInformationA)
SetNtmsObjectInformationW

La función SetNtmsObjectInformationW (Unicode) cambia la estructura de información del objeto especificado. (SetNtmsObjectInformationW)
SetNtmsObjectSecurity

La función SetNtmsObjectSecurity escribe el descriptor de seguridad para el objeto RSM especificado.
SetNtmsRequestOrder

La función SetNtmsRequestOrder establece el orden en que se procesará la solicitud especificada en la cola de biblioteca.
SetNtmsUIOptionsA

La función SetNtmsUIOptions modifica la lista de nombres de equipo a los que se dirige el tipo de interfaz de usuario especificado para el objeto especificado. (ANSI)
SetNtmsUIOptionsW

La función SetNtmsUIOptions modifica la lista de nombres de equipo a los que se dirige el tipo de interfaz de usuario especificado para el objeto especificado. (Unicode)
SubmitNtmsOperatorRequestA

La función SubmitNtmsOperatorRequest envía una solicitud de operador RSM. (ANSI)
SubmitNtmsOperatorRequestW

La función SubmitNtmsOperatorRequest envía una solicitud de operador RSM. (Unicode)
SwapNtmsMedia

La función SwapNtmsMedia intercambia los lados asociados a los dos LMID especificados. Los LMID especificados deben estar en el mismo grupo de medios.
UpdateNtmsOmidInfo

La función UpdateNtmsOmidInfo actualiza la base de datos RSM con información de etiqueta inmediatamente después de escribir en el medio recién asignado.
WaitForNtmsNotification

La función WaitForNtmsNotification espera la siguiente notificación de cambio de objeto.
WaitForNtmsOperatorRequest

La función WaitForNtmsOperatorRequest espera la solicitud de operador RSM especificada.

Estructuras

 
NTMS_ALLOCATION_INFORMATION

La estructura NTMS_ALLOCATION_INFORMATION contiene información sobre el grupo de medios de origen del que se tomó un medio.
NTMS_CHANGERINFORMATIONA

La estructura NTMS_CHANGERINFORMATION define propiedades específicas de un objeto de modificador robotizado. (ANSI)
NTMS_CHANGERINFORMATIONW

La estructura NTMS_CHANGERINFORMATION define propiedades específicas de un objeto de modificador robotizado. (Unicode)
NTMS_CHANGERTYPEINFORMATIONA

La estructura de NTMS_CHANGERTYPEINFORMATION define las propiedades específicas de un tipo de modificador robot admitido por RSM. (ANSI)
NTMS_CHANGERTYPEINFORMATIONW

La estructura de NTMS_CHANGERTYPEINFORMATION define las propiedades específicas de un tipo de modificador robot admitido por RSM. (Unicode)
NTMS_COMPUTERINFORMATION

La estructura NTMS_COMPUTERINFORMATION define las propiedades específicas del servidor RSM.
NTMS_DRIVEINFORMATIONA

La estructura NTMS_DRIVEINFORMATION define las propiedades específicas de un objeto de unidad. (ANSI)
NTMS_DRIVEINFORMATIONW

La estructura NTMS_DRIVEINFORMATION define las propiedades específicas de un objeto de unidad. (Unicode)
NTMS_DRIVETYPEINFORMATIONA

La estructura NTMS_DRIVETYPEINFORMATION define las propiedades específicas de un tipo de unidad compatible con RSM. (ANSI)
NTMS_DRIVETYPEINFORMATIONW

La estructura NTMS_DRIVETYPEINFORMATION define las propiedades específicas de un tipo de unidad compatible con RSM. (Unicode)
NTMS_IEDOORINFORMATION

La estructura NTMS_IEDOORINFORMATION define las propiedades específicas de un objeto de puerta de inserción o expulsión.
NTMS_IEPORTINFORMATION

La estructura NTMS_IEPORTINFORMATION define propiedades específicas de un objeto de puerto de inserción o expulsión.
NTMS_LIBRARYINFORMATION

La estructura NTMS_LIBRARYINFORMATION define las propiedades específicas de un objeto de biblioteca.
NTMS_LIBREQUESTINFORMATIONA

La estructura NTMS_LIBREQUESTINFORMATION define las propiedades específicas de una solicitud de trabajo, que se ponen en cola en RSM. (ANSI)
NTMS_LIBREQUESTINFORMATIONW

La estructura NTMS_LIBREQUESTINFORMATION define las propiedades específicas de una solicitud de trabajo, que se ponen en cola en RSM. (Unicode)
NTMS_LMIDINFORMATION

La estructura NTMS_LMIDINFORMATION define las propiedades específicas de un objeto multimedia lógico.
NTMS_MEDIAPOOLINFORMATION

La estructura NTMS_MEDIAPOOLINFORMATION define las propiedades específicas de un objeto de grupo de medios.
NTMS_MEDIATYPEINFORMATION

La estructura NTMS_MEDIATYPEINFORMATION define las propiedades específicas de un tipo de medio admitido por RSM.
NTMS_NOTIFICATIONINFORMATION

La estructura de NTMS_NOTIFICATIONINFORMATION define un objeto y una operación que se produjeron en la base de datos de RSM.
NTMS_OBJECTINFORMATIONA

La estructura de NTMS_OBJECTINFORMATION define las propiedades que una aplicación puede obtener y establecer para dispositivos RSM, medios y controles del sistema (como bibliotecas, unidades, medios, solicitudes de operador). Se trata de la estructura común de objetos de la base de datos RSM. (ANSI)
NTMS_OBJECTINFORMATIONW

La estructura de NTMS_OBJECTINFORMATION define las propiedades que una aplicación puede obtener y establecer para dispositivos RSM, medios y controles del sistema (como bibliotecas, unidades, medios, solicitudes de operador). Se trata de la estructura común de objetos de la base de datos RSM. (Unicode)
NTMS_OPREQUESTINFORMATIONA

La estructura NTMS_OPREQUESTINFORMATION define las propiedades específicas del control del sistema de solicitud de operador para RSM. (ANSI)
NTMS_OPREQUESTINFORMATIONW

La estructura NTMS_OPREQUESTINFORMATION define las propiedades específicas del control del sistema de solicitud de operador para RSM. (Unicode)
NTMS_PARTITIONINFORMATIONA

La estructura NTMS_PARTITIONINFORMATION define las propiedades específicas del objeto lateral. (ANSI)
NTMS_PARTITIONINFORMATIONW

La estructura NTMS_PARTITIONINFORMATION define las propiedades específicas del objeto lateral. (Unicode)
NTMS_PMIDINFORMATIONA

La estructura NTMS_PMIDINFORMATION define las propiedades específicas de un objeto multimedia físico. (ANSI)
NTMS_PMIDINFORMATIONW

La estructura NTMS_PMIDINFORMATION define las propiedades específicas de un objeto multimedia físico. (Unicode)
NTMS_STORAGESLOTINFORMATION

La estructura NTMS_STORAGESLOTINFORMATION define las propiedades específicas de un objeto de ranura de almacenamiento.

Enumeraciones

 
NtmsObjectsTypes

El tipo de enumeración NtmsObjectsTypes especifica los tipos de objetos RSM.